14 Netley Road, Bury St Edmunds, IP33 2HJ is a freehold semi-detached property built between 1967-1975. The property offers approximately 904 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£278,090 , which equates to approximately £308 per square foot. It was last sold on 26 Jan 2012 for £157,500. Since then, the value has increased by £120,590, representing a 76.6% increase, or approximately 5.5% per year.

The current estimated value of £278,090 is:

  • 6.2% lower than the average property price on Netley Road
  • 0.0% higher than the average in the IP33 2HJ postcode area
  • and 18.5% lower than the average price for Bury St. Edmunds as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ded once as rented and once as owner-occupied, indicating a change in how it was used over time.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 10 September 2021, the property was recorded as rented.

EPC Summary

14 Netley Road, Bury St Edmunds, St Edmundsbury, Suffolk, IP33 2HJ has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 10 Sep 2021.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 22 Aug 2011, when the property was rated E. Since then, the rating has improved to D,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 25.9%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 25mm loft insulation to pitched, 270 mm loft insulation, improving energy efficiency from poor to good.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, as built, no insulation (assumed) to cavity wall, filled cavity, improving energy efficiency from poor to average.
  • The lighting was updated from no low energy lighting to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to very good.
